Overview
Feroz Shah Kotla in Delhi has served as a prominent venue for the Indian Premier League since the competition's inaugural season. The stadium hosted its first IPL match on 2008-04-19, marking the beginning of a long-standing relationship with the league. As of the most recent fixture on 2026-05-17, the ground has hosted a total of 104 matches. This extensive schedule establishes the venue as one of the most frequently used stadiums in the tournament's history.
The Delhi franchise, known as the Delhi Daredevils, has been the most active team at this venue. They have played 63 matches at Feroz Shah Kotla, accounting for more than half of the total games held there. This high frequency of hosting has allowed the stadium to accumulate a diverse range of statistical records across batting and bowling disciplines.
Batting records at the venue highlight the potential for high-scoring encounters. The highest team total recorded is 278/3, achieved by Sunrisers Hyderabad on 2025-05-25. Individual brilliance is exemplified by KL Rahul, who scored the highest individual batting score of 152 on 2026-04-25. These performances demonstrate the venue's capacity to reward aggressive batting approaches.
